Sprint users experiencing issues in Lakewood; Company says they’re working on the issue [UPDATED]

First it was AT&T, now it’s Sprint.

Sprint users in and around Lakewood tell TLS they are experiencing issues with their service. The company is aware of the issue.

“Some customers across Central New Jersey may be experiencing issues with Sprint wireless service,” the company wrote. “Our network engineers are working to resolve this issue as quickly as possible. We appreciate your patience and apologize for the inconvenience.”

 

UPDATE: At around 1:00 AM, the company wrote, “Sprint service in Central Jersey was fully restored at 11:05pm CT – we apologize for the inconvenience to our customers.”

Some, however, were still complaining of issues.

UPDATE: At 8:38 AM, the company wrote, “Hello there! The current outage is in ongoing status & we still don’t have an estimated time on when it will be fixed. Rest assured that our Network Team is aware of this issue & is working to get it resolved ASAP. We appreciate your patience. -AR”
